Adding dining plan to DVC rental with Disney Rewards Card?
I have quite a few dollars saved up through using my Disney Visa, and I am considering renting a DVC unit for my upcoming trip. I am wondering about the process of adding a dining plan to a stay for a rental. Can I pay myself or does the member have to pay? I want to be able to use my rewards card to pay for the dining. Is this possible?
Thanks a ton! |

Only the member can contact DVC to add the dining plan. It must be done at least 48 hours prior to your arrival date and must be paid for in full at the time it's added to the room reservation. They do accept Disney Reward Dollars for payment, but you would need to give the owner the card numbers for them to give to DVC to process the payment.
